Bilderuploadproblem

mail2mrx

Mitglied
Hallo zusammen,

ich habe andere Threads etc. gelesen und trotzdem ein Problem mit dem Bilderupload:
Bei den meissten Bildern klappt der Upload ohne probleme, allerdings kommt bei zu großen Dateien keine Fehlermeldung sondern nur die Fehlerseite:

"Die Seite kann nicht angezeigt werden.
Die gewünschte Seite ist zurzeit nicht verfügbar. Möglicherweise sind technische Schwierigkeiten aufgetreten oder Sie sollten die Browsereinstellungen überprüfen. ....."

"Meine Zahlen:"

MAX_FILE_SIZE = 5000000
post_max_size = 8M
max_execution_time = 30
memory_limit = 8M
upload_max_filesize = 5M

Wenn ich MAX_FILE_SIZE auf z.B. 1000 setze, kommt bei kleineren Dateien die von mir generierte Fehlermeldung, dass die Bildgröße größer ist, als es MAX_FILE_SIZE erlaubt ( Zugriff auf error Array von PHP)

Bei dieser bestimmten Datei (528 KB) kommt der beschriebene Fehler sofort (nach 1 Sekunde oder so), so dass ich davon ausgehe, dass der Upload überhaupt nicht gestartet wird und die Größe auch gar nicht abgefragt wird.

Bin für hilfreiche Vor - und Ratschläge dankbar,

Gruß Alex
 
Versuch mal, das MAX_FILE_SIZE-Inputfeld wegzulassen, und dafür die Prüfung in PHP zu machen:
PHP:
<?php
if ( ($_FILES['feldname']['size'] != 0) &&
     ($_FILES['feldname']['size'] < 50000) ) {
    // Datei passt
} else {
    ?>
    Ungültige Datei.
    <br>
    <br>
    Entweder du hast eine Datei angegeben, die nicht auf deiner Festplatte ist,
    <br>
    oder die Datei ist zu groß, bla bla bla...
    <?php
}
?>
 
danke für die antwort, aber das habe ich schon versucht und es hatte auch nicht funktioniert.

Habe den Fehler aber mittlerweile gefunden:
-> es war die falsche Uploadgröße in der Apache Konfiguration.
 
Zurück